Output 880543aafae6da133b29694c20fcd2f8a8f96a72693f25313f29928d96dd23a7:16

value
295847
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d404cc0d95a82bda80b638f54159a28d3a7b5ccb OP_EQUAL
address
3M24vX3uo2RjG9TgT4dsu8QMbPkp2kGRBw
transaction
880543aafae6da133b29694c20fcd2f8a8f96a72693f25313f29928d96dd23a7
spent
true